爆炸压裂试验系统研制及应用

摘  要:爆炸压裂试验系统,主要由高压釜体、液压控制系统、点火控制系统以及数据采集系统4部分组成,主要具备以下显著特点:(1)试样大,其所能容纳的试样尺寸可达800mm×800mm,有利于观察、研究爆炸压裂后裂纹的分布及扩展情况;(2)轴压和围压施加灵活,最大轴压、围压均可达到50MPa,可充分模拟地下岩石的应力状态;(3)抗高压,釜体内安置试样后,可将炸药直接埋放于试样内引爆,完全符合爆炸载荷的真实加载过程。借助该试验系统开展了不同围压条件下的爆炸压裂试验,结果表明爆炸压裂造缝效果受围压影响较大,围压增大,裂缝长度、宽度缩小,裂缝弯曲度加大。The explosive fracturing test system was made up of autoclave,hydraulic control unit,igniting control unit and data acquisition unit.It possess marked characteristics as follows:(1) it can accommodate larger size of sample(800mm×800mm),which is good for observing the distribution of the cracks conveniently;(2) it can be used to apply axial pressure and confining pressure facility with the largest value of 50MPa;(3) the explosive fracturing test system can bear high pressure,and the explosive package can be set in the blast hole of the sample which located in the autoclave,all of which accorded with the loading process of dynamic load.Explosive fracturing tests under different confining pressure were performed,and the test results showed that the effect of the explosive fracturing was impacted by confining pressure that loading around the samples,as the increase of confining pressure applied to the sample,the cracks created by explosive energy became shorter and narrower,but the tortuosity of cracks increased.
